Fulton Parent Handbook
Expectations

Students are required to bring their own notebooks, pens and pencils to school.

Students are not to be in the hallways without a hall pass except for emergency situations.

Students are not to engage in any verbal or physical confrontations (fighting) or threaten or attempt to do bodily harm to any person on school grounds during, before or after school hours. This includes to and from school.

Repeated lateness and cutting of classes will be treated as serious offenses.

When absent from school, students are expected to have a written excuse or note to give to there teacher.

Hats and inappropriate head gear are not to be worn in school.

Radios, walkmen, tape players, beepers, toys and other electronic devices are not to be brought to school. They will be confiscated.

Causing damage to school property and/or attempting to graffiti school property is strictly prohibited.

Students are not to bring markers or paint of any kind to school. These items will be confiscated.

Students will be marked late by their teacher at 8:30 a.m. Students wil not be admitted to class after 8:30 a.m. without a late note.

School property must be returned to the school at the end of the school year. Students are responsible for the cost of books or materials lost or stolen.

Students are not permitted to have junk food, beverages, candy, gum, etc. in the classroom, cafeteria, or hallways.

Students should proceed to and from class in an orderly manner.
